Agricultural Produce Market Committee, Parshiwani

Parshivni Agricultural Produce Market Committee of Nagpur District was established on 19/12/1986. The committee was formed by splitting the Ramtek Market Committee from the Hon'ble District Deputy Registrar, Cooperative Societies, Nagpur vide order number MKT/APMC/21080/ dated 19/12/1986. The market committee is functioning as per the Maharashtra Agricultural Produce Purchase and Sale (Regulation) Act 1963 and the rules made thereunder, 1967. The actual administration has started from 01/04/1987.

Market Committee was established in the year 1986-87 by dividing from Ramtek Agricultural Produce Market Committee and forming an independent market committee for Parshivni taluka. At that time, a house was taken on rent for the office of the committee and a place was taken on rent for the grain market and a grain market was started under the control of the committee. Especially due to lack of space, many cotton carts had to stand on the side of the road and move forward for hours, keeping the bullocks on their shoulders.
